If self-care had a physical form, it'd be the thoughtful, functional homeware by Slowdown Studio. Each of their collaborative, artistic pieces is designed to make you take a minute – breathe it in. The Evans Throw was designed by Oakland-based artist Jocelyn Tsaih – one of the twelve winners of the 2019 Slowdown Art Comp. All Slowdown Studio woven blankets are spun from 100% USA-grown cotton, and this one's made from a 70% recycled cotton blend – sustainable as well as soul-sparking. Their heavy weight makes them just as at home on your sofa as hung on your wall as unusual art.
